Gerhard M. Groth
Born August 22, 1917 - Died December 17, 1999
Gerhard M. Groth, 82, of rural Decorah, died Friday, Dec. 17, 1999, at the Oneota Riverview Care Facility in Decorah, following a lengthy illness.

Funeral services were held Monday, Dec. 20, at 11 a.m., at St. John’s Lutheran Church in Locust, rural Decorah, with the Rev. Bernie Oebser, interim pastor, officiating.Alan Sensor was the organist. Songs included “What A Friend We Have in Jesus” and “Precious Lord, Take My Hand.”

Casket bearers were Greg Greenwaldt, Joel Anderson, Jamie Anderson, Tim Anderson, Stacy Greenwaldt and Christina Jump.Burial was at the Locust Cemetery. The French and Balik Funeral Home handled arrangements.

Gerhard was born Aug. 22, 1917, in Clayton County, the son of Martin Groth and Bertha West. He attended country school in Clayton County.
As a young man, he moved to the Decorah area. Gerhard attended school in Des Moines and then moved to Baltimore, Md., during Word War II and worked on airplanes.

He was united in marriage with Irene O. Anderson Jan. 5, 1939. They farmed near Sattre and Burr Oak, then moved to Colorado for a few years, and then to Rochester, Minn. They returned to his mother’s farm by Locust.Gerhard then worked doing carpentry work. He enjoyed fishing, hunting and especially ice fishing. He was a life member of Farm Bureau and a member of St. John’s Lutheran Church, Locust.

Survivors include three daughters, Gretchen and Eldon Greenwaldt of Rochester, Minn.; Elaine and Richard Anderson of Decorah, and Rita and Vernie Jump of Mabel, Minn.; eight grandchildren, Greg Greenwaldt, Joel Anderson, and wife Dawn, Jamie Anderson and wife Bobbie, Tim Anderson, Shelly Sobolik and husband Dan, Troy Anderson, Stacy Greenwaldt and Christina Jump; six great-grandchildren, Kyle, Josh, Robert, Jesse, Cheyenne and Breyin; several sisters and brothers-in-law; and nieces and nephews.

Gerhard Groth was preceded in death by his parents; his wife, Irene, who died in 1986; a grandson, Devon Sobolik; one brother, Lawrence West; and one sister, Viola Gisleson.
